Hi, I have two questions regarding putting text on a 3D design with the 3-axis mill...

1) After I put the text, select the "3-axis mill tool", the text is auto-converted, etc... it looks fine in the 3D view, however when I run the "Analyzer" it gives an error on almost every letter saying there is a sharp point in the letter not conducive to milling, and recommends curving the edge in those spots. The radius it suggests is so large, it makes the letter no longer look like a letter. How should I deal with this?

2) Is there any way to get the lettering colored differently than the rest of the material, so that it stands out a little better?

Thanks,
James

Tech2
Thu Jun 18, 2009 4:33 am Reply with quote

1 - Per Text you need to use the Mill font.

2 - Silk screening will stand out better. For milled text use Comments To Machinist "Fill with color black" for example.
